Choosing the Right Ingredients for BBQ Chicken Tenders in Oven Recipe

Creating the perfect BBQ Chicken Tenders In Oven Recipe is an art, and the key lies in selecting the right ingredients. To craft tender, juicy, and flavorful chicken tenders that delight the whole family, start with high-quality, fresh chicken breasts. Look for breasts with uniform thickness to ensure even cooking. The right cut ensures that your tenders cook evenly, resulting in a consistent texture throughout.
When it comes to marinades, a blend of oil, vinegar, and spices is essential. Olive oil or canola oil provide the necessary moisture, while vinegar adds acidity that tenderizes the meat. A mix of paprika, garlic powder, salt, and pepper forms the foundation of a robust seasoning blend. Consider adding a touch of brown sugar or honey for a subtle sweetness that complements the smoky BBQ flavor.
For the BBQ sauce, opt for a store-bought variety if you lack time, ensuring it’s thick and tangy. Alternatively, prepare a homemade sauce by combining ketchup, apple cider vinegar, br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ce, and your choice of heat. This allows for a custom flavor profile that caters to individual preferences. Step-by-Step Guide to Perfectly Crispy and Juicy Tenders

Creating perfectly crispy and juicy BBQ Chicken Tenders is an art, and with our step-by-step guide, you’ll master this family-friendly dish in no time. The key to success lies in a simple yet effective method involving a combination of brining for tender meat and high-heat cooking to achieve that golden-brown exterior without sacrificing juiciness. Start by mixing a brine solution with salt, sugar, and your favorite herbs; this will help break down the meat’s fibers, ensuring an incredibly tender end product. Soak your chicken strips in the brine for several hours or even overnight for maximum impact.
Once brined, prepare your oven to a high temperature, around 450°F (230°C), and line a baking sheet with foil for easy cleanup. Pat the chicken dry before placing them on the prepared sheet, ensuring each strip is evenly coated with oil to promote browning. Now, it’s time for the BBQ sauce—a crucial element in our recipe. Whisk together ketchup, vinegar, brown sugar, garlic powder, and paprika; this blend not only enhances flavor but also acts as a glaze during cooking. Brush the sauce onto the chicken tenders, ensuring every piece is coated for that authentic BBQ touch.
Pop the baking sheet into the preheated oven and bake for approximately 15-20 minutes, or until the tenders are golden brown and cooked through. Regularly flip them to ensure even browning and prevent sticking. The result? Delightfully crispy on the outside, with a juicy, flavorful interior that’s sure to satisfy both adults and kids. Storage and reheating are also critical considerations. To maintain freshness, store leftover BBQ chicken tenders in airtight containers in the refrigerator for up to 3-4 days. When serving, ensure they’re heated evenly to prevent foodborne illnesses. A simple way to achieve this is by warming them in a preheated oven at approximately 350°F (175°C) for about 10-15 minutes, or until heated through. This method retains the tender’s juiciness and flavor, making it a safe and appealing option for families.
